Output 135231382b834eff584995a6dddb995ce8e1897dd637e5cfd1ab258fb0289f31:0

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 616586f209c33085a1b37e0ab54120766f344714 OP_EQUAL
address
3Aa16NzdATr283zP2WcyJrB1MQZidWBRYJ
transaction
135231382b834eff584995a6dddb995ce8e1897dd637e5cfd1ab258fb0289f31
spent
true